d Rhetorical Question

For this strategy, start with a transition, restate your opinion, then end with a

rhetorical question A rhetorical question makes your reader think about your

argument after your response has ended

C Suffice it to say, I think that a new factory in my hometown is a

good idea Yes, there will be some pollution, but aren’t jobs more

important?

C In my estimation, I believe that homeschooling is not good for

children Do you really want your kids to miss the fun of going to

school every day?

e Call-To-Action

For this strategy, start with a transition, restate your opinion, then end with a

call-to-action Call-to-action means you are telling people to do something (take

action) with an emphatic (strong) voice

C In sum, I conclude that video games are a bad influence on kids

Parents, turn off the computer Now!

C Finally, I believe that recycling is a good way to help the planet Don’t

throw paper and plastic away Recycle!

f Call-To-Action + Rhetorical Question

For this strategy, start with a transition, restate your opinion, give a call-to-action,

then end with a rhetorical question

C In closing, I believe that video games are a bad influence on kids

Parents, turn off the computer! Do you really want violent kids?

C When all is said and done, I contend that recycling is important

Save the planet! Can you imagine a world full of garbage?

You can also ask a rhetorical question first, then end with a call-to-action

C In closing, I conclude that video games are not good for children Do

you really want violent kids? Parents, turn off the computer Now!

C When all is said and done, I assert that computers are important for

fun and for learning Can you imagine a world without computers? Be

happy Be productive Buy a computer!

g Suggestion + Prediction + Rhetorical Question

For this strategy, start with a transition, restate your opinion, make a suggestion

and a prediction, then end with a rhetorical question

C In the final analysis, I conclude that video games are a bad influence

on kids If you are a parent, tell your kids to turn the computer off and

go outside Doing so will make your kids happier and healthier Isn’t that how you want your kids to grow up?

C All in all, I believe that the internet is great for research If you need

information fast, just log on to the internet You can google whatever you’re looking for and you will find it fast What more could you ask for?

h Predictor Thesis Restated in Your Conclusion

To develop your conclusion, restate your predictor thesis in your conclusion After

you restate your predictor thesis, add a conclusion strategy

C It goes without saying that my mother has been the biggest influence

in my life because she encourages and inspires me I hope that when

I have a daughter, I can encourage and inspire her

i Predictor Conclusion + Synonyms

Look the following predictor thesis restated in the conclusion

C In conclusion, I believe that students should work part-time while

going to high school

To demonstrate language use, replace the transition “In conclusion” with a

synonymous phrase, for example:

In the end,

As I have illustrated,

As the aforementioned example shows,

When all is said and done,

All things considered,

What if you can’t develop a response for this task? What if you blank out? What should you do? Follow these four steps and deliver an emergency response

Make sure you understand the prompt before you respond Make sure you are “on topic” (talking about the topic in the prompt) not “off topic” (talking about a different topic)

If you blank out, do not state an opinion at first Instead, tell a

personal story When you tell a personal story, you are using induction, TiC=C Look at the following example using induction as a method of organization Notice how the response progresses from specific (TiC; the story of the test-taker’s brother) to a conclusion (C) about the benefits of pets for autistic children based on the example

My younger brother has autism and for a long time he never talked to anybody Also, he would get angry really easily for reasons nobody could understand Then one day the doctor told my parents that they should get a dog We never had a dog or any pets before, but my parents really wanted to make

my brother happy, so we got a dog and called him Happy

Well, I’m telling you, it was amazing My brother loves Happy Before my brother was always quiet and angry, but with Happy, my brother always talks and smiles The change was amazing Now, my brother and Happy are just like best friends
